"Ha! Fireball!" The girl shouted as a fireball the size of a rock appeared at the tip of the wand.
"Ah! It worked!" She said happily before she released the fireball towards the examinator.
"Oh come on, at least you can cast your spells now. However, they are still too weak for you to even be able to do damage to monsters." The examinator said as he gave the fireball a light blow before it dissipated.
After pushing the little girl out of the room gently did the examinator finally notice Illya.
"Hey Illya, what are you doing here?" He asked her.
"Oh, these kids want to take the examination." Illya said.
"More kids? Come on, can't you give me a break? Kids these days are too overconfident, they are nowhere near being able to survive in the world." The examinator rolled his eyes when he saw Sylvie who Illya was carrying.
"She's not taking it, they are." Illya noticed who he was looking at before she pointed at Maria, Elise, and Benji.
"Oh, those three. Eh, they look like they are almost 12. So they may be able to do something. As for that girl in your hands… Holy crap is she even six years old? Did you kidnap a loli?" The examinator sized up the group before she asked Illya.
"I am seven years old!" Sylvie shouted at him with a red face when she heard how he called her younger than she actually is.
'Hmph! With my previous age, and this age. I have lived for more than you! I am the senior here! How dare you call me younger than a child! What does that make me? A toddler!?' Sylvie screamed inside her head as she was already thinking of ten thousand ways to make his life suffer.
Advertisement
"Oh, the loli can talk. Fantastic, did this woman over here kidnap you by any chance?" The examinator asked Sylvie.
"She did not kidnap me! Kidnap who! You are the kidnapper!" Sylvie screamed at him.
"Pfft." The kids who were beaten up by the examinator started to laugh on the side.
"Ah? What are you punks laughing at? You want another beatdown?" The examinator said as he pulled up his sleeves with his muscles bulging.
"Calm down, you are scaring the kids. You will be held accountable if one of them is crippled you know? You are supposed to hold back against kids." Illya reminded him.
"Tch, fine. Just let the three come up. I am in a bad mood right now, I will end it quickly." The examinator said as he beckoned for someone to come over.
"Who wants to go first?" He asked them.
"I'll go first then." Maria said as she had her magic wand out.
"Let me guess little girl, you are a magician." He asked her.
"No, I am not a magician. I am a healer." She gave him a smile as she answered.
"... How the hell would a healer do well in combat?" He said.
"I don't know. Maybe because of this? Waterball!" Maria casted a waterball that went at an extreme speed before crashing into the examinators arm sending him flying out of the boundaries.
